📜 What is the name of the script you are using?

Duplicati

📂 What was the exact command used to execute the script?

bash -c "$(wget -qLO - https://github.com/community-scripts/ProxmoxVE/raw/main/ct/duplicati.sh)"

📝 Provide a clear and concise description of the issue.

Install script fails with signing errors.

@MickLesk commented on GitHub (Mar 7, 2025):

DNS issue. Try without any Traefik, Special DNS or Adblock. You cannot reach secutiry.debian.org which includes all apts

Runs fine:

@Builder-DE-TH commented on GitHub (Mar 7, 2025):

Was related to addition of a new disk earlier somehow. Host reboot fixed it. Thanks.
